Output de6d8ae52b6bcef6ca104957314a69505bafa872af254346dd7ae0bb2bcbf90a:0

value
623151911
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a8a63602eec76eae3874930f3ca109519aca84 OP_EQUAL
address
MJia12FHvXhPPk44LXAHPqUT1bQNGzxE1w
transaction
de6d8ae52b6bcef6ca104957314a69505bafa872af254346dd7ae0bb2bcbf90a
spent
true